Transaction 22e11b22a28a25093e19432f9e6976a59b5e092c23355b18c36b677c88936943

28 Input
2 Outputs
  • 22e11b22a28a25093e19432f9e6976a59b5e092c23355b18c36b677c88936943:0
  • value  34980000
    address  3M2ivqAYc3Q7MCexyECdeLBjgL6taU6k3Q
  • 22e11b22a28a25093e19432f9e6976a59b5e092c23355b18c36b677c88936943:1
  • value  9370026
    address  3Mkxo1452TerYdMxTnZ8J6RuQee8tFewGK